Transaction 577d6773aaa1f3e68e93cd578f398e034b65fd84426d7e208bcb6b22b66ae980

2 Input
2 Outputs
  • 577d6773aaa1f3e68e93cd578f398e034b65fd84426d7e208bcb6b22b66ae980:0
  • value  4523315
    address  3KbrBQabvXP1RJSCGfnhwedHSU6xe2P3sJ
  • 577d6773aaa1f3e68e93cd578f398e034b65fd84426d7e208bcb6b22b66ae980:1
  • value  1082
    address  15ECMrW7LLDb2SivRe5V8qBmtLPoW2nkRT